    Insurance

    It is essential to seek treatment for a mental illness. Psychiatrists are experts in treating emotional and behavioral disorders. They can prescribe medications. Some psychiatrists also provide psychotherapy. Some psychiatrists offer sliding scale prices dependent on your income. If you don't have insurance, you may be able to get help from a community resource center.

    Finding a psychiatrist that accepts your insurance is important, as psychiatric treatment can be expensive. Certain insurance plans require that the primary care physician refers you, while others only cover services from doctors who are part of the network. Most insurance companies will pay a small part of the cost of psychiatric consultations. In addition there are a growing number of providers are now offering online appointments which are covered by a majority of insurance plans.

    Sliding-scale rates

    There are many ways to help you pay for the treatment for psychiatric disorders. You can try to use your insurance, find a low-cost local non-profit clinic, or search for therapists that offer sliding-scale rates. These options might not be accessible to everyone. You'll need to inquire because many therapists don't list their rates. Most therapists won't be offended by an oblique request for a reduced rate.

    When determining the cost of a session, a therapist must consider various factors, such as the cost of living in the region where they practice, the services they provide, and how much does a private psychiatrist cost much their peers charge for similar services. Therapists generally want to be fair to their clients, so they avoid price gouging. Some therapists cannot manage to balance these competing interest and end up charging too much.
